This is a list of law enforcement agencies in the state of New Jersey.. According to the US Bureau of Justice Statistics' 2018 Census of State and Local Law Enforcement Agencies, the state had 507 law enforcement agencies employing 30,261 sworn police officers, about 341 for each 100,000 residents.

In the 1970s, the Ocean County Sheriff's Office started its Criminal Investigations Unit. [1] In 1979, the Department's Criminal Identification Bureau implemented a high-speed information retrieval system for storage and retrieval of photos and fingerprint information, becoming the first law enforcement agency in New Jersey to use this technology.
